计算机组成原理第2版:详解习题与冯诺依曼特点
需积分: 13 6 浏览量
更新于2024-07-29
收藏 1.58MB DOC 举报
计算机组成原理第2版,作者唐朔飞编著,是一本针对计算机系统基础知识的教材,主要讲解了计算机硬件与软件的构成、冯•诺依曼计算机的特点以及核心概念等。以下是部分章节的知识点解析:
1. **计算机系统**:计算机系统由硬件系统和软件系统组成,两者相互依赖,硬件包括电子线路和物理装置,如CPU、主存、输入输出设备等;软件则是运行在硬件上的程序和相关资料。
2. **冯•诺依曼计算机特点**:这种计算机结构强调五大部件——运算器、控制器、存储器、输入设备和输出设备,并规定指令和数据存储方式相同,以二进制表示。指令由操作码和地址码组成,执行顺序进行。
3. **核心术语**:
- 主机:由CPU和主存储器组成,是计算机硬件的核心。
- CPU:中央处理器,负责运算和控制,现代CPU可能包含Cache。
- 主存:临时存放程序和数据的存储器,支持随机存取。
- 存储单元:单个存储地址对应的数据存储区域。
- 存储元件/基元/元:存储一位二进制信息的基本物理单元。
- 存储字、字长、容量:存储单元中二进制代码的逻辑单位、位数和总存储量。
- 机器字长、指令字长:CPU一次处理数据的位数和指令代码长度。
4. **英文缩写**:
- CPU:Central Processing Unit,中央处理器。
- PC:Personal Computer,个人计算机。
- IR:Instruction Register,指令寄存器。
- CU:Control Unit,控制单元。
- ALU:Arithmetic Logic Unit,算术逻辑单元。
- ACC:Accumulator,累加器。
- MQ:Memory Queue,内存队列。
- X:一般指变量或未知数。
- MAR:Memory Address Register,内存地址寄存器。
- MDR:Memory Data Register,内存数据寄存器。
- I/O:Input/Output,输入输出。
- MIPS:Millions of Instructions Per Second,每秒百万条指令数,衡量计算机性能。
- CPI:Clock Cycles Per Instruction,每条指令平均时钟周期数。
- FLOPS:Floating Point Operations Per Second,每秒浮点运算次数,用于评估浮点运算能力。
通过学习这本教材,读者可以深入理解计算机系统的架构、工作原理和基本概念,这对于进一步学习计算机科学和从事相关专业工作非常重要。
2010-03-12 上传
2011-02-26 上传
2011-04-16 上传
2010-07-04 上传
2009-10-30 上传
tiaozhanmaidi
- 粉丝: 4
- 资源: 8
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录